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
237941 551993947 54164 27
243104200 90916769925 994354
243104200 90916769925 994354
0849046 2957 05
All about undefined
Interested in learning more?
243104200 90916769925 994354
0849046 2957 05
See more
8256899 569006 9642040
281265 446 40215113044
See more
34704694424 645153 655
46 853761 642428647
See more